我正在使用timescaledb,它基本上只是postgres的擴展。它帶有一個名爲time_bucket的SQL函數。我想在組合使用該功能的ORM生成一個查詢,如下所示: SELECT
time_bucket('1 minute', time) AS tb,
AVG(s0)
FROM measurements
WHERE
time >= to_timestamp
與父模型串子模型的數據我有2種型號如下: # parent model
class Klass(models.Model):
title = models.CharField(max_length=50)
description = models.CharField(max_length=500)
# child model
class KlassSettings(mo
使用Django QuerySet API,如何在同一個兩個表/模型之間執行多個聯接?出於說明目的,請參閱以下未經測試的代碼: class DataPacket(models.Model):
time = models.DateTimeField(auto_now_add=True)
class Field(models.Model):
packet = models.Fo
所以我有型號: class Parent(models.Model):
name = models.CharField(max_length=100)
class Child(models.Model):
parent = models.ForeignKey('Parent', on_delete=models.CASCADE)
name = models.Cha
最大列值我有3種相關機型: Program(Model):
... # which aggregates ProgramVersions
ProgramVersion(Model):
program = ForeignKey(Program)
index = IntegerField()
UserProgramVersion(Model):
user
我有「後」的對象和「後像」對象有多少喜歡一個帖子已收到其用戶數: class Post(models.Model):
text = models.CharField(max_length=500, default ='')
user = models.ForeignKey(User)
class PostLike(models.Model):
user = m
我有一個關於餐廳的應用程序。您可以設置其開啓和關閉時間。我通過添加這樣的兩個時間字段來做到這一點。 class Place(models.Model):
# other fields
opening = models.TimeField()
closing = models.TimeField()
但是我想用一個自定義字段來做到這一點。 class Place(m